Who we are looking for

This role supports governance, reporting, and enablement for the Archer Integrated Risk Management (IRM) program by coordinating program-level status, facilitating oversight forums, and enabling clear communications and training for stakeholders.

As a member of the Archer Integrated Risk Management (IRM) team, this Business Project Analyst will be responsible for supporting Program Governance & Oversight of the Archer IRM Portfolio of Projects, collaborating with Product Owners and Scrum Masters to collect and evaluate project updates, facilitating weekly program status meetings with the full program team, and preparing and distributing Monthly Program Status Reports.  In addition, this Business Project Analyst will also provide support to the Training and Communications workstream, drafting communications for distribution to our stakeholders and maintaining our program SharePoint site, including general information and targeted training materials. An understanding of integrated risk management and the Archer product suite will help the candidate succeed in this role.

As a Business Project Analyst, you will

Primary Focus (70%) – Program Governance & Reporting

  • Partner with global program and technical leads across time zones to collect and validate weekly project status updates
  • Review project updates (accomplishments, upcoming tasks, milestones, and risks) for accuracy, timeliness, and alignment with SDLC guidelines
  • Identify inconsistent, inaccurate, or stale updates and validate key milestone dates with Product Owners and Scrum Masters
  • Assist with facilitation of weekly program status meetings, including preparation of materials, presentation of overall program health, and escalation of risks and dependencies
  • Produce and distribute recurring Archer IRM program reporting (weekly and monthly status reports)

Secondary Focus (30%) – Training, Communications & SharePoint Enablement

  • Support development and publication of internal communications for the Archer IRM program
  • Partner with stakeholders to support training and communication plans aligned to program needs
  • Coordinate and maintain training materials across multiple delivery channels (e.g., SharePoint, presentations, job aids)
  • Use feedback, metrics, and engagement data to recommend improvements to training and communications content
  • Administer and maintain the Archer IRM SharePoint site, including content organization, publishing standards, and periodic refreshes
  • Monitor and report on SharePoint usage metrics to support stakeholder engagement and continuous improvement
